What to Eat

Davos is home to a variety of restaurants serving both traditional Swiss cuisine and international dishes. Some of the most popular dishes include:

  • Fondue: A melted cheese dish that is typically served with bread or vegetables.
  • Raclette: A melted cheese dish that is typically served with potatoes and vegetables.
  • Rösti: A potato pancake that is typically served with cheese or meat.
  • Zürcher Geschnetzeltes: A veal dish that is typically served with a mushroom sauce.

Where to Go

Davos is a great place to visit for both winter and summer activities. Some of the most popular attractions include:

  • The Jakobshorn: A mountain that offers stunning views of the Alps.
  • The Kirchner Museum: A museum that houses a collection of works by the expressionist artist Ernst Ludwig Kirchner.
  • The Davos Congress Centre: A convention center that hosts a variety of events throughout the year.
  • The Promenade: A pedestrianized street that is lined with shops and restaurants.
